Fast and Furious costars Vin Diesel and Paul Walker were as close as actual brothers until Walker was involved in a fatal car crash in 2013.
Monday marked the two-year anniversary of Walker's death, and Diesel shared a bittersweet Instagram photo to pay tribute to his friend. The photo featured the two actors sitting next to one another, with "Brotherhood has no limits" and "FastFam" superimposed.

Diesel has paid tribute to Walker before. In April, he sang "See You Again" at the MTV Movie Awards in Walker's honor, and a month later, performed a karaoke version of Tove Lo's "Habits" in remembrance of his friend.
Diesel said it best at this year's Teen Choice Awards: "One of the best blessings in our life is the fact that we had the opportunity to call Pablo our brother."
